The J-Bar

NileGuide Expert Says:

A true locals happy hour hideout!

User Rating:


Address:

Hotel Jerome
330 E Main Street
Aspen, CO 81611

Phone:

970 920 1000

Map:


Contact   ·   Privacy   ·   Terms